Why Jeep Ducks Are Everywhere Now
The remarkable appearance of rubber duckies fastened to Jeeps is a surprisingly peculiar sight across the country. It began with a simple post on the internet in 2019, showcasing a single duck placed to a Jeep's antenna. This first image easily became popular, inspiring numerous Jeep owners to join in the movement. The appeal is largely due to the playful nature of the modification – it's a easy way to personalize your vehicle and express a bit of quirky humor. Furthermore, it fosters a feeling of camaraderie among Jeep enthusiasts, enabling them to readily identify each other on the highways and chat in a mutual joke.
